Preview: 2021 K League 2 Round 26


The 2021 Hana 1Q K League 2 campaign is almost certainly heading into the business end of things. Looking to keep the pressure on league leaders Gimcheon Sangmu and FC Anyang in second, Daejeon Hana Citizen take on a resurgent side Gyeongnam FC on Saturday in what will be seen as the Match of the Round. Team of the Round Jeonnam Dragons will be looking to return to winning ways after three matches without a victory when the Dragons take on a struggling Seoul E-Land side on Sunday before two Monday night football matches, including Player of the Round Jonathan Moya and FC Anyang taking on basement side Bucheon FC 1995.

Elsewhere in K League 2 Round 26

Busan IPark will be looking to bounce back from the defeat to rivals Gyeongnam FC when the Royals take on league leaders Gimcheon Sangmu on Monday night. Gimcheon, though, are unbeaten in five with three wins. There's also an eighth versus seventh clash when Chungnam Asan and Ansan Greeners meet on Saturday. The two sides are locked on 29 points but the Greeners are without a win in their last five with four defeats. The Owls, on the other hand, have three wins from their last five outings.



K League 2 Round 26 Fixtures

Saturday 21st August

#ANSvCAFC: Ansan Greeners (8th) vs Chungnam Asan (7th) - 19:00 KST 
#DHFCvGYE: Daejeon Hana Citizen (3rd) vs Gyeongnam FC (5th) - 20:00 KST

Sunday 22nd August

#SEFCvJDFC: Seoul E-Land (9th) vs Jeonnam Dragons (4th) - 19:00 KST

Monday 23rd August

#BUSvGIM: Busan IPark (6th) vs Gimcheon Sangmu (1st) - 19:30 KST
#BUCvANY: Bucheon FC 1995 (10th) vs FC Anyang (2nd) - 19:30 KST
